DotNetNuke "Upload Custom Module" command sometimes does nothing.

I've noticed a few times that when in DotNetNuke 4. "Upload Custom Module" page I had a custom module in the list, “upload new file“ link does nothing instead of importing module.

It seems related to caching issue (see problem here). I suspect that even if the file is shown in the list, it still not in cache.

It will be more reliable to check list control directly instead of cache. And why the list to upload should be saved to cache? 

Additionally even if the list is empty, it is better to report about it to the user instead of silently return to module list.

The issue has been reported to DNN Support
